How to Audit a Contextual Backlinks Service
Audit a contextual backlinks service before you sign and quarterly after, because the market is full of providers whose reality doesn't match their pitch. The pre-purchase audit: request five recent placements (anonymised clients fine, but real live URLs), then actually visit those pages — is the link in genuine editorial content, on a site that looks like real people read it, in a paragraph about the client's topic? Check the linking sites' traffic with any free tool — real audiences or link-farm ghost towns? Read the anchor text in the samples — natural or stuffed? That fifteen-minute audit tells you more than any sales call, because it's evidence rather than promises, and genuine services pass it easily while sellers reveal themselves in the samples they can (or can't) show. The ongoing audit, quarterly: are the links they've built for you still live, in genuine content, and are they actually moving your rankings and — the 2026 addition — showing up as AI-citation sources? A service delivering real value passes both audits; one selling inventory fails the moment you actually look at the placements. The audit habit is the buyer's whole protection in a market designed to confuse, and it costs nothing but the willingness to actually visit the pages and read them. Most buyers never do — they trust the report — which is exactly why relabelled inventory sells. Be the buyer who looks, and you'll buy only the real thing.
